Take a look at the current Mercedes-Benz EV models and prices: EQB SUV Price: $52,750 MSRP. EQE Sedan Price: $74,900 MSRP. EQE SUV Price: $77,900 MSRP. The all-electric Mercedes-Benz EQA is now on sale, with the entry-level EQA 250 Sport priced from £40,495 on-the-road including the plug-in car grant* (£43,495 excluding PiCG). The EQA 250 AMG Line is available from £41,995 (£44,995 excluding PiCG).
